Output 26551577ece8b5b75e83cf38c2c9f810bba9f323978d07624baf211156af8951:0
- value
- 18582287
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0090109c104ef3b52badd70c2a571e7cc0a74269 OP_EQUALVERIFY OP_CHECKSIG
- address
- 113yaobmfMSJLMMhp31WhNpnMRGqFEtxpk
- transaction
- 26551577ece8b5b75e83cf38c2c9f810bba9f323978d07624baf211156af8951
- confirmations
- 509473
- spent
- true